EnglischBGB 676g. 4 Claims under subsections ( 1 ) to ( 3 ) do not require fault . More extensive claims that require fault are unaffected . The banking institution of the customer must in this context assume the same responsibility for fault on the part of an intermediate banks it instructed as for its own fault . Liability under sentence 3 may be limited to 25,000 euros for bank transfers to an account abroad . Liability for damage arising from delay in or non-execution of the bank transfer may be limited to 12,500 euros ; this does not apply to intent and gross negligence , to loss of interest receipts and risks specifically assumed by the banking institution . The claims are excluded to the extent that the error in execution of the contract is due to force majeure .
